Hanoi (VNA) - Firmly protecting the ideological foundation of the Party and refutingwrongful and hostile views play a vital role in Party building andrectification, an officer has said.

This is a coretask to which the Party has attached importance since its inception, MajorGeneral Dang Ngoc Tuyen, Director of the Internal Political Security Departmentat the Ministry of Security, told the media.

Since the birthof the Party and especially during its 35 years of reform, Vietnam has postedmajor achievements in national construction and defence, the Major General said.

Such achievementshave proven that Marxism-Leninism and Ho Chi Minh’s thought will forever serveas the ideological foundation and the lodestar for the Vietnamese Party andrevolution.

The Party’spolitical platform will continue to lead the country to firmly push ahead withreform and provide a foundation for the Party to further complete the path towardsnational construction and defence in the new era, he said.
Vital to protect ideological foundation of Party: Officer ảnh 2 Tran Duc Thach was prosecuted for "conducting activities to overthrow the people's administration."  (Photo: VNA)
Over the pasttime, hostile and reactionary forces have taken advantage of the organisationof the 13th National Party Congress and preparations for theelection of deputies to the 15th National Assembly and People’sCouncils at all levels for the 2021-2026 tenure, as well as complexdevelopments in the region and internationally, to spread misinformation,incite protests, cause information turbulence, sow doubt, and drive a wedgeinto the great national unity bloc.

Given this, the People’sPolice have handled nearly 500 cases of posting and sharing distortion, issuedwarnings against more than 1,000 people who spread wrongful information, andverified 500 individual and group Facebook accounts, fanpages, and YouTubechannels that frequently publish false information, Tuyen said.

The results postedin protecting the Party’s ideological foundation, refuting wrongful and hostileviews, and handling malinformation over the past have contributed significantlyto safeguarding the Party and the regime and maintaining the country’spolitical security, contributing to the success of all-level Party congressesand the 13th National Party Congress./.
